Options
All
  • Public
  • Public/Protected
  • All
Menu

Hierarchy

  • Work

Index

Constructors

  • Returns Work

Properties

allowHosts: string[]

允许访问的安全域名

boundingBox: Box3

包围盒子

expire: Date

过期时间

initial: WorkInitial

初始化参数

issuer: string

数据签发人

model?: WorkModel

模型参数

name: string

名称

observers: WorkObserver[]

全景点位信息

raw: { options: string; works: string[] }

原始数据

Type declaration

  • options: string
  • works: string[]
workCode: string

编号

parse: ((obj: any, options?: ParseWorkOptions, urlTransform?: ((origin: string, absolute: string, relative: string, type: "texture" | "model" | "panorama") => void)) => Work) = parseWork

Type declaration

    • (obj: any, options?: ParseWorkOptions, urlTransform?: ((origin: string, absolute: string, relative: string, type: "texture" | "model" | "panorama") => void)): Work
    • 解析 Work 数据

      Parameters

      • obj: any

        work 数据,从如数开发者平台获取

      • Optional options: ParseWorkOptions

        配置参数, 可以在此二次设置 baseURL 等参数

      • Optional urlTransform: ((origin: string, absolute: string, relative: string, type: "texture" | "model" | "panorama") => void)

        配置参数, URL 解析规则

          • (origin: string, absolute: string, relative: string, type: "texture" | "model" | "panorama"): void
          • Parameters

            • origin: string
            • absolute: string
            • relative: string
            • type: "texture" | "model" | "panorama"

            Returns void

      Returns Work

      • 签署过的 Work 数据结构

Methods

  • toJSON(): any
  • Returns any